Overall, the program is awesome... IDT pay is the one downfall and that's due to HRC. I have no idea why it takes them so long to process 1380s, but that's really my only complaint.

I was in 7th MSC prior to going over to IMA and I would never go back to TPU status by choice. IMA allows you to be in control of your own life and enables you to augment active duty elements during your reserve time. To me, this is much better than going in two days a month to do SHARP training and otherwise wasting time. Also, your lodging is paid for during your AT days, so you don't have to worry about a hotel during that time. IDT days are essentially double pay so I look at it as getting an uplift for lodging.

All that said, I am sure IMA is like anything else in the military, it all depends on your location and who you are working for. It could very easily be a shit show by simply changing one person at your augmented unit. The flip side of that is you only have to wear your uniform once a year for a few weeks, then you are free for the rest of the year.

To me the pros far outweigh the cons, hope that helps.
